What is one of the first things we do after we have completed a long trip? We unpack and we eventually get back to our lives. If only processing grief were so simple. Just put everything in its tidy little place and resume our lives as normal. However, there is nothing normal about our lives after the devastating death of loved ones. The aftermath of their loss often significantly alters the course of life as we knew it, and it takes some time to accept it all. 15 Minutes of Unpacking Our Grief offers a daily opportunity to unpack our thoughts, process our emotions, and adjust to our circumstances during the grief process. Author Michele Bryant Powell provides authentic transparent insight into her healing journey as she copes with the devastating loss of her husband. Everyone who has lost someone they love will find support in these pages through Michele’s vulnerability and her faith walk on her healing journey. Each day, Michele invites you into her journey to help process through your pain, unpack your grief, and receive hope. She encourages you to keep moving toward your healing like your loved ones would want for you. Let’s take this healing journey together!
